He has good numbers this year and has been healthy.

AVG .292 | HR 29 | RBI 85

If only he would have been healthy his whole career. He would have broke the homerun record so easy. He's 35 now and has 530 homeruns and say he hits 10 more this year, which would put him at 540. He'd have to hit 43 homes the next five years to make 755. I would love to see him do it, but there's no way he will. I never want to see Bonds make it to 755 I hate his ass but I would love to see Griffey do it.

It's great to see Griffey healthy and playing well once again.
